South Africa recorded 16 585 new laboratory-confirmed cases of Covid-19 on Sunday and 333 deaths, bringing the official death toll to 61 840.

According to a statement by the National Institute for Communicable Diseases (NICD), as of Sunday, the country recorded 2 062 896 laboratory-confirmed cases.

"The National Institute for Communicable Diseases (NICD)… reports that 16 585 new Covid-19 cases have been identified in South Africa, representing a 30.2% positivity rate," the statement read.

As of Sunday, Gauteng recorded 702 083 confirmed cases of Covid-19, followed by KwaZulu-Natal with 360 163 and the Western Cape with 332 281.

"The Gauteng province accounts for the majority of new cases (57%), followed by the Western Cape (11%), and the KwaZulu-Natal and Limpopo (7% each) provinces," NICD spokesperson Sinenhlanhla Jimoh said.

Gauteng recorded 9 443 new cases on Sunday, the Western Cape 1 784 and Limpopo 1 230.

There was an increase of 384 hospital admissions in the last 24 hours. As of Sunday, 13 972 people were in both public and private hospitals for Covid-19.

South Africa had conducted 13 450 014 tests, of which 54 879 had been carried out in the last 24 hours.

The recovery rate is 87.6%, which translates to 1 808 082 recoveries.

The total number of people vaccinated is 3 314 278, with 6 609 doses having been administered in the last 24 hours.
